Choose
Global Factor Data (JKP Factors) if…
- You need web ui provides access to factor returns and related resources based on "is there a replication crisis in finance?" (journal of finance, 2023).
- You need factor-returns library is presented as 153 factors (characteristics) grouped into 13 themes, covering data from 93 countries (and "four regions" on the factor-returns page).
- You need factor returns are available at daily and monthly frequencies, with equal-weighted, value-weighted, or capped-value-weighted options; returns are excess returns in usd.
- You need documentation states "global factor data includes 406 characteristics and their associated factor portfolios" (a superset of the 153 factors analyzed in the 2023 paper).
